Lorenzo looked like bed walked off a movie set–sharp, rugged features carved just right.
His glasses had hit the ground in the fall, and now those icy, deep eyes sliced through the dim light like a knife.
Anyone tight with Sebastian wasn’t exactly the cuddly type. Throw in that tattoo peeking out from his collar, and the guy screamed trouble–like a flashing red flag you couldn’t miss.
Ella went stiff under that energy, too freaked to even blink, just standing there like a spooked animal.
Lorenzo’s eyes tightened, giving her a slow, cold look–over.
Macro grabbed her wrist, laying on the sarcasm thick. “Oh, come on, girl, where’s your class? Grabbing a dude’s belt the first time you meet! Might as well pull his pants down and get straight to it!”
“I–I didn’t mean to!” Ella sputtered, scrambling to explain herself.
She couldn’t believe what Macro just said. She wasn’t trying to flirt or anything.
Macro eyed her iron grip on the belt and frowned.
Jennifer, meanwhile, was just as thrown. Seeing Ella hooked onto Lorenzo’s belt–of all things–left her frozen, mouth hanging open
Ella’s panicked eyes shot to Lorenzo. “I swear, I didn’t mean it! I’m so sorry, so sorry–she rambled, words tumbling over
each other.
Macro rolled his eyes. “Then let go already, genius!”
He added. “What’s your problem? Apologizing like crazy but still holding on like a leech?
Ella met Lorenzo’s stare–those deep, killer eyes–and her heart kicked into panic mode. Her brain just shut down, blank
with fear.
“Sorry, she mumbled again, voice shaky as hell.
Jennifer finally snapped out of it, blinking at the disaster in front of her.
She jumped in, grabbing Ella’s hand. “Alright, alright, you’ve said sorry a hundred times–let go already!
Ella blinked, out of it. “Huh?”
Stephanie had seen Sebastian’s car roll up but hadn’t spotted him inside, so she’d gone out to check it out
One step outside, and there was Lorenzo, down on one knee in the snowy muck, with Ella’s little pale hand latched onto his belt like it was her last hope.
Her eyes brugged out. “What the-
“Ella, what are you- She started, then stopped, totally floored.
Stephanie showing up snapped Ella back. She jerked her hand away like it was on fire, her face lighting up red–bright,
tornato red
I didn’t mean it, she muttered, dying of embarrassment.
She wanted to disappear, maybe melting into the snow.
